    The increase in the level of taekwondo has a lot to do with personal effort and the innate quality of the body, and amateurs generally have a lower standard of testing. The full score of the exam is 100 points, and there are not many procedures, and the exam is completed, as long as the score is passed, that is, 60 points can be passed.

    Generally, the yellow belt exam can be passed with confidence, and the green and blue belts begin to have quality and a variety of leg methods, the red belt needs to test flexibility, and the black belt needs to test the actual combat ability. As the level increases, so does the difficulty.

    Therefore, the time of the lifting band is not fixed, and there are subjective and objective reasons.

    Taekwondo is examined every two months, and it is easy to pass with a red and black belt or less, as long as you practice carefully, but it is more difficult to achieve the red and black belt and above water guidelines.

    Taekwondo is divided into 10 levels, 9 dans, and 3 grades, with a total of 11 colors.

    Level 10 is white belt: it means blank, no knowledge of taekwondo at all, and it means the entry stage.

    Level 9 is white belt with yellow bars: indicates the level between white belt and yellow belt grinding, which means that the initial contact has begun.

    Level 8 is the yellow belt: it means the earth, and the plants and trees take root and sprout in the earth, which means the basic stage of learning.

    Level 7 is the yellow belt with the green bar: it indicates the level between the yellow belt and the green belt, and the practitioner's technique is constantly rising.

    Level 6 is the green belt: it means grass and trees, and the growing green grass and trees mean the stage of technological progress.

    Level 5 is the green belt and blue bar: it represents the transition zone from the green belt to the blue belt, and the practitioner's level is between the green belt and the blue belt.

    Level 4 is a blue ribbon: it means a blue sky, and the grass and trees are thriving towards the blue sky, which means that the progress has reached a fairly high stage.

    Level 3 is a blue belt with a red bar: it means that the practitioner's level is slightly higher than the blue belt and slightly lower than the red belt, between the blue belt and the red belt.

    Level 2 is a red belt: it means danger, it has considerable power, it means self-restraint and warning opponents.

    Level 1 is a red belt and a black bar: It means that after a long period of systematic training, the practitioner has completed all the courses before level 1 and has begun to transition from a red belt to a black belt.

    Black Belt: Indicates the opposite of white, which is more proficient than white, which means that it can exert its abilities even in the dark.
